Patio Fan Installation in Conroe, TX
Patio fan installation services involve adding ceiling or wall-mounted fans to outdoor living spaces such as patios, decks, or porches. These installations typically include selecting suitable fans that match the space’s size and style, ensuring proper wiring and mounting, and providing a comfortable environment for outdoor gatherings. Property owners often request this service to improve airflow, reduce heat during warm months, and enhance the overall usability of their outdoor areas.
Before requesting patio fan installation, property owners should consider factors such as the size and layout of the space, the existing electrical setup, and the desired fan style or features. It’s also helpful to think about the placement of the fan for optimal airflow and safety, as well as any local building codes or regulations that may apply. Proper planning ensures the installation is both functional and aesthetically pleasing, making outdoor spaces more enjoyable year-round.

Patio Fan Installation Questions
What types of fans are suitable for patios? Ceiling fans, wall-mounted fans, and freestanding fans are common options for outdoor patios, providing airflow and comfort.
Can patio fans be installed on different surfaces? Yes, patio fans can be installed on various surfaces such as wood, concrete, or brick, with appropriate mounting hardware.
Is it necessary to consider weather resistance when choosing a patio fan? Yes, selecting weather-resistant fans helps ensure durability against outdoor elements like rain and humidity.
What should property owners know about the installation process? Proper installation involves secure mounting, appropriate wiring, and ensuring safety standards are met for outdoor use.
